quick windows Q Thu, 30 September 2004 09:40 Go to next message
im trying to update to XP from windows 98, but it says my computer is installed with a different language to what XP is. i checked the regional settings and they were set to english (australian) so i changed to english(usa) but it says the same thing.

what language should it be? what language is XP in???
thanks.

Re: quick windows Q Fri, 01 October 2004 01:07 Go to previous messageGo to next message
You need to make a change to the resourcelocale setting in the registry, it's documented at http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b; en-us;259779.

Make sure you turn on the firewall befoer connecting to the net after you install XP.
